We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
2 parents 32938be + e524bdb commit 01c970bCopy full SHA for 01c970b
opentelemetry-sdk/src/metrics/meter_provider.rs
@@ -32,11 +32,11 @@ pub struct SdkMeterProvider {
32
inner: Arc<SdkMeterProviderInner>,
33
}
34
35
-#[derive(Clone, Debug)]
+#[derive(Debug)]
36
struct SdkMeterProviderInner {
37
pipes: Arc<Pipelines>,
38
- meters: Arc<Mutex<HashMap<Scope, Arc<SdkMeter>>>>,
39
- is_shutdown: Arc<AtomicBool>,
+ meters: Mutex<HashMap<Scope, Arc<SdkMeter>>>,
+ is_shutdown: AtomicBool,
40
41
42
impl Default for SdkMeterProvider {
@@ -236,7 +236,7 @@ impl MeterProviderBuilder {
236
self.views,
237
)),
238
meters: Default::default(),
239
- is_shutdown: Arc::new(AtomicBool::new(false)),
+ is_shutdown: AtomicBool::new(false),
240
}),
241
242
0 commit comments